MondoChest

MondoChest Logo

Do you like having your materials all neatly organized into different chests, but hate the work required to organize them? Do you find yourself dumping everything into one chest, to deal with it later? MondoChest is for you.

How it Works

MondoChest lets you designate a master chest (by using a special sign) where you can dump your stuff. You then designate "slave" chests where your stuff will go to. They can be downstairs, upstairs, in another room, however you like (within a configurable radius.)

MondoChest will then see what's in each chest, and then decides where things get 'shelved' based on what's already in there. For example, one slave box has rails and powered rails in it, and another has wood planks and logs in it. If you dump wood into the master chest, it will be moved into the appropriate slave.

How to Use

Step 1

Designate a master chest by putting a "[MondoChest]" sign next to the chest.

Master Chest

now right-click the MondoChest sign, you should see a message like: MondoChest: Created bank with 0 chests.

Step 2

For any storage chests you have, create a sign with the first line containing "[MondoSlave]" next to the chest.

Note the sign must be a wall-mounted sign, signs standing on posts will not work.

Slave Chest

right-click the slave sign to add it to the MondoChest bank you created, and repeat for any number of slave chests.

You will see a message like: MondoChest: Added 2 slaves to bank

Step 3

Any time you have new items to sort, dump items into the master chest and then right-click the MondoChest sign. Items will be moved into a slave chest which already contains that item. Any items which don't have a known destination chest will stay in the source chest

Installation/Configuration

To install, place MondoChest.jar in your plugins folder. A configuration file will be created with default configuration.

For detailed configuration docs, read Configuration

Tips and Tricks

  1. chests can be on any side of the sign, and one [MondoSlave] sign can handle multiple chests, allowing you to save on signs: Chest Positioning Example
  2. Don't like seeing the signs in your pretty chest room? dig a hole under the chest, and hide the [MondoSlave] sign down there. Sideways signs can also go behind chests in the wall.
  3. Multiple master chests can share the same slave chests. For example, you can have a MondoChest at the front gate and another at the rear gate of your castle, and everything gets shelved into the slaves in the castle vault downstairs. Do this by clicking one master, then run around right-clicking all the slaves to add them to the master. Repeat this for any other masters.

Planned Features

  • MondoFurnace!!! (0.7.2)
  • (Re)load dispensers (0.7.2)
  • Trapped Chests (0.7.1)
  • Fine-grained access control per chest (0.7)
  • more powerful limit configuration (0.7)
  • Limit number of MondoChests per user (0.6.1)
  • Specific users per MondoChest (0.6)
  • Chest protection (0.6)
  • Support multiple chests for a single item type, e.g. multiple chests for cobblestone (0.5)
  • Cache found chests across server restarts (0.5)
  • Multiworld support (0.4)
  • Permissions (0.4)

About Metrics

This plugin utilizes Hidendra's plugin metrics system, which means that the following information is collected and sent to mcstats.org:

  • A unique identifier
  • The server's version of Java
  • Whether the server is in offline or online mode
  • The plugin's version
  • The server's version
  • The OS version/name and architecture
  • The core count for the CPU
  • The number of players online
  • The Metrics version

You must login to post a comment. Don't have an account? Register to get one!

  • Avatar of 2Fast08 2Fast08 Apr 21, 2016 at 03:53 UTC - 0 likes
    Last edited Apr 21, 2016 by 2Fast08
  • Avatar of ursak ursak Mar 15, 2016 at 01:21 UTC - 0 likes

    Atm it seem to work fine on 1.9 as well, but spams console with this:

    CONSOLE: WARN]: Exception in thread "Craft Scheduler Thread - 2261"
    CONSOLE: WARN]: org.apache.commons.lang.UnhandledException: Plugin MondoChest v0.7.2-pre1 generated an exception while executing task 70
    CONSOLE: java.lang.NoSuchMethodError: org.bukkit.Server.getOnlinePlayers()[Lorg/bukkit/entity/Player;

    Doesn't seem to do anything bad, but still wonder what it mean.

    Last edited Mar 15, 2016 by ursak
  • Avatar of Cory_ Cory_ Dec 01, 2015 at 03:27 UTC - 0 likes

    Really wish this was updated as well.

    It's Open Source, however the link is not public.

    https://github.com/crast/MondoChest

    Anyone want to make a fork of it and post on SpigotMC.

    Former, Head Admin of Minecraft Mondays Server with BebopVox

    Senior Administrator of Nerdcrafteria Server with Hank Green (vlogbrothers)

    Linux Server Administrator for MCProHosting, LLC

    Owner of JustOneMoreBlock.com Server

  • Avatar of ursak ursak Sep 20, 2015 at 23:20 UTC - 0 likes

    Please. This is without any competition, the greatest plugin for keeping your chests inventory in order ever! Please keep this going. The lack of posts and updates make me worry for its future. ;(

    Just give me a sign of life, please.

  • Avatar of Saphareas Saphareas Apr 29, 2015 at 23:08 UTC - 0 likes

    After a server restart the slaves without signs are gone and have to be reassigned.

  • Avatar of ursak ursak Jan 20, 2015 at 03:30 UTC - 0 likes

    is there possible to add a place in the config where I could add other containers to the list mondochest should use as chest? Would be great to use this with some of the mods (íronchests for example).

  • Avatar of Crast Crast Jan 11, 2015 at 21:34 UTC - 1 like

    @Islid: Go

    Yes.

    Though it's likely all chest permissions are going to be lost and you'll have to start over assigning chest permissions and owners (needing someone with the appropriate mondochest.admin permissions or op to do it)

    BFAK:90633517,6b5c6f9377d8420cf34fe2270b6bbf7f69c3bb9ec327d30a41df9d29e2492454

  • Avatar of Islid Islid Jan 09, 2015 at 18:59 UTC - 0 likes

    Are there any plans to provide UUID compatibility with this plugin? If not, I may have to abandon it with the new name changing ability being released soon (according to http://www.pcgamer.com/minecraft-developer-teases-coming-name-change-option/ ) and I'd really hate to do that. :(

  • Avatar of malty96 malty96 Sep 08, 2014 at 14:08 UTC - 0 likes

    Is there anyway of setting up junk chests? where if it doesn't get sorted it will go. Also thanks I love this plugin got a nice setup using it on a server I play.(http://puu.sh/bqH60/4a4f435db0.jpg)

  • Avatar of ScriptJunkie ScriptJunkie Aug 31, 2014 at 21:32 UTC - 1 like

    @FoxLawzMc: Go

    Maybe ID numbers in the mondo slave signs? :D

Facts

Date created
Feb 23, 2012
Category
Last update
May 26, 2014
Development stage
Release
Language
  • enUS
License
BSD License
Curse link
MondoChest
Downloads
22,508
Recent files

Authors